**Wall Street Cheers: Dow Soars 300 Points, Nasdaq Extends Gains**
*BizFandom.com | Market Insights*
Today, the sentiment on Wall Street was overwhelmingly positive as major U.S. stock indices painted a vibrant green landscape. Investors rejoiced as robust buying interest propelled the Dow Jones Industrial Average upwards by a significant 300 points, signaling renewed confidence in the market’s trajectory. Not to be outdone, the technology-heavy Nasdaq Composite also marked a healthy advance, climbing 0.7%, further solidifying a day of widespread gains across various sectors.
The Dow’s impressive leap underscores a broader optimism that appears to be gripping the market. This surge can be attributed to a confluence of factors, ranging from encouraging economic data releases to a renewed focus on corporate earnings reports that have largely met or exceeded expectations. Blue-chip stocks, often seen as bellwethers for the broader economy, led the charge, with particular strength observed in industrial and financial sectors. This movement suggests that investors are increasingly comfortable with the current economic outlook, shrugging off some of the earlier anxieties that had periodically dampened spirits.
Meanwhile, the Nasdaq’s respectable 0.7% climb highlights the enduring appeal and resilience of the technology sector. Despite concerns over inflation and interest rate hikes that have historically impacted growth stocks, today’s performance indicates that innovation and strong fundamentals continue to drive investor interest. Giants in the tech space, along with emerging growth companies, contributed significantly to the index’s ascent. The underlying narrative here points to a belief that technological advancements will continue to be a key driver of economic growth, making tech stocks an attractive long-term bet even amidst fluctuating market conditions.
Beyond the headline indices, the broader market also reflected a bullish mood. The S&P 500, a comprehensive benchmark for U.S. equities, mirrored the positive trend, trading firmly in the green. This widespread rally suggests that the positive catalysts at play are not isolated to a few specific companies or sectors but are rather indicative of a more pervasive shift in investor sentiment. Market participants seem to be interpreting recent economic indicators, such as stable employment figures and moderating inflation reports, as signs of a ‘soft landing’ for the economy, rather than an impending recession.
